首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>"IntervalPicker":定制datePicker还是开发自己的控件?

"IntervalPicker":定制datePicker还是开发自己的控件?
EN

Stack Overflow用户
提问于 2012-12-17 15:28:16
回答 2查看 403关注 0票数 2

这是一个主要的问题,而不是一个特定的源代码问题。我希望这样可以。

我正在为Windows开发一个应用程序,并希望拥有一个看起来像Silverlight-工具包 DatePicker的控件,但我不选择日期/月/年,而是选择具有以下布局的重复间隔:

代码语言:javascript
复制
   .        ..
   1       Days
 -----    ---------
|  2  |  | Weeks   |
 -----    ---------
   3       Months
   .        ..

左边的一个字段,你可以选择一个数字,在右边的一个字段,给这个数字一个“单位”。

当然,我可以只使用文本输入字段和列表,但是拥有这个"intervalPicker“看起来更好,更适合于整个输入方案(我正在使用一个datePicker和timePicker控件来设置重新发生事件的起点)。

我对整个XAML世界相当陌生,因为我刚刚踏入这个世界。我的问题是,如果你能给我提示,哪一个解决方案是最可行的。

  • 开发我自己的控制系统(我想要做很多工作才能把它做好)
  • “增强”datePicker
  • 从Silverlight-Toolkit获取日期/时间选择器代码,并自定义它。
  • 使用一个已经可用的控件,我只是还没有找到。

我担心哪一种解决方案最好,但由于我在这方面相当缺乏经验,我想要做到“最符合”的方式,为此,我希望您有经验的投入(也许是(相当的)可能很容易“子类”的基本选择-控制方式,我可以这样做?)

我期待着听到你的建议和见解。

P.S.:我想把我的问题标记为windows-phone-toolkit,因为Silverlight工具包 for Windows已经改名为"Windows“。不幸的是,这个标签还不存在,我的名声太低了。如果一个排名较高的用户能够创建这个标签,那就太好了。我认为未来的问题可以用它。

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2012-12-17 16:59:36

我建议你看看Windows的Coding4Fun工具中的时间周期选择器。我看不出有几天/几周/几个月滑块的选项,但我确信,如果你从他们的控制开始,你可以很容易地把它加进去。

票数 2
EN

Stack Overflow用户

发布于 2012-12-17 15:48:18

只需将其中的两个粘在一起,并相应地使用https://github.com/buymeasoda/jquery-option-picker风格。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/13917026

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档